This is the boat hosting the mast walk contest this year. The last day of Festa, the horizontal mast you see hanging off the red fishing boat is greased. Participants have to make it out to the end of the mast and grab a flag. It’s an art. Well, slapstick comedy.

The village is preparing for its annual Festa dos Pescadores and the parking barricades are going up. HOWEVER… the locals know two important things:

1) The parking spaces won’t be needed until Wednesday at the earliest
2) It’s super-easy to move the barricades.
